Global Initiative for Clean and Renewable Energy: With increasing environmental concerns and heightened awareness of climate change, both governments and corporations are actively shifting towards renewable energy sources. Wind energy, recognized as a clean and sustainable option, is garnering substantial policy and financial backing. This worldwide movement is significantly propelling the demand for wind turbines, blades, generators, and other related wind energy apparatus.
Supportive Government Incentives and Policies: Numerous nations have introduced incentives such as feed-in tariffs, tax rebates, renewable energy credits, and renewable purchase obligations to encourage the adoption of wind energy. These government-supported initiatives render wind power projects financially feasible and expedite the establishment of wind farms, thereby enhancing the demand for efficient and advanced wind energy equipment.
Technological Progress in Wind Turbine Design: Advancements in blade materials, turbine control systems, and direct-drive generators have led to improved energy conversion efficiency and decreased maintenance needs. The creation of larger, more efficient offshore and onshore turbines facilitates higher power output at reduced costs, thereby improving the overall viability of wind energy and attracting investment in contemporary wind equipment.
Significant Capital Expenditure and Installation Expenses: Establishing wind farms, particularly those located offshore, necessitates considerable initial investment for turbines, foundations, cabling, and grid integration. The financial burden also encompasses transportation and site preparation, which can be a significant obstacle for smaller developers or projects in developing areas, thereby restricting broader adoption despite the long-term advantages.
Grid Integration and Variability Issues: Wind energy is inherently variable, influenced by wind speed and weather conditions, resulting in inconsistent power output. The incorporation of this variable energy into current power grids demands sophisticated forecasting tools, storage options, and enhanced infrastructure, presenting both technical and operational challenges to the deployment of wind energy systems.
Environmental and Visual Impact Concerns: Wind turbines face criticism for causing noise pollution, fatalities among birds and bats, and altering the visual aesthetics of landscapes. Local community opposition stemming from these issues can postpone or prevent wind projects, impacting the demand for wind energy systems and leading to regulatory hurdles in specific areas.
Surge in Offshore Wind Projects: Offshore wind installations are experiencing significant growth due to enhanced and more reliable wind speeds found at sea. Nations such as the UK, China, and the U.S. are making substantial investments in large-scale offshore wind farms, which necessitate specialized equipment like floating foundations and turbines that resist corrosion, thereby fostering expansion in this specialized market segment.
Expansion in Emerging Markets: Emerging economies across the Asia-Pacific, Latin America, and Africa are acknowledging wind energy as a vital solution to their increasing energy requirements and sustainability objectives. Enhanced financing alternatives and decreasing equipment prices are facilitating swift development of wind infrastructure in these areas, thereby amplifying the demand for localized and cost-effective wind energy equipment.
Focus on Recycling and Sustainability of Wind Components: As the initial generation of turbines approaches the end of their operational life, the industry is shifting towards the use of recyclable materials and practices aligned with the circular economy. Companies are innovating by creating recyclable blades and adopting sustainable manufacturing methods to minimize waste and environmental effects, which is influencing the future generation of wind energy equipment and propelling design innovation.

The 2025 "Liberation Day Tariffs" have disrupted global Energy & Power supply chains, with U.S. duties up to 25% and retaliatory measures driving 10–30% cost hikes, battery material inflation, and project delays. To adapt, firms are diversifying sourcing to Southeast Asia, Latin America, and domestic hubs, requiring major investment. In this volatile landscape, market research is vital for mapping risks, tracking prices, and identifying new partners, enabling companies to optimize supply chains and stay competitive.
